This book offers a comprehensive review of sustainability and
product design, providing useful information on the relevant
regulations and standards for industries to meet increasing market
demands for eco-products, while reducing their impact on the
environment. The examples and methods presented allow readers to
gain insights into sustainable products. The authors also explain
how to develop products with sustainability features by applying
tools and methods for sustainable design and manufacture. These
tools/methods include * Regulations/directives related to
sustainable product development * Popular lifecycle analysis
software packages * Environmental and social lifecycle impact
assessment methods * Lifecycle inventory databases * Eco-point and
eco-accounting infrastructure * ICT and traceability technologies
for sustainable product development * Sustainable design and
manufacture * Integrated approach for sustainable product
development A description of each sustainability tool is
accompanied by easy-to-understand guidelines as well as sustainable
product development methods. Five different case studies are also
presented to illustrate how to apply the tools and methods into the
development of real sustainable products. In view of the increasing
pressure on industries to meet the, sometimes conflicting, demands
of the market and environment, this book is a valuable resource for
engineers and managers in manufacturing companies wishing to update
their knowledge of sustainable product development. It is also
suitable for researchers and consultants who are involved or
interested in sustainable product development, as well as for
students studying sustainable development, production, and
engineering management.
